Result of Steric Hindrance: The molecular configuration, especially in phrases of planarity and conjugation, can impact the spectrum. Steric hindrance, which prevents molecules from current inside of a planar configuration, can shift the absorption peak.
Raman scattering bands: They can be brought on by inelastic scattering of sunshine. It takes place when a photon is scattered by a molecule, but which has a adjust in Vitality, which results in a shift in wavelength.
